Phase One the System Audit
Before a single intervention is considered, a complete map of your internal terrain is required. This is accomplished through extensive biomarker analysis. A standard physical is insufficient. We require a granular, wide-spectrum blood panel that examines the entire endocrine system, metabolic markers, inflammatory indicators, and key nutrient levels. This data provides your personal schematic, revealing the specific areas of inefficiency and opportunity. It moves the entire endeavor from guesswork to engineering.
- Comprehensive Hormone Panel ∞ Total and Free Testosterone, Estradiol (E2), Luteinizing Hormone (LH), Follicle-Stimulating Hormone (FSH), Sex Hormone-Binding Globulin (SHBG).
- Metabolic Health Markers ∞ Fasting Insulin, Glucose, HbA1c, Lipid Panel.
- Inflammatory Markers ∞ hs-CRP, Homocysteine.
- Thyroid Panel ∞ TSH, Free T3, Free T4.
